Key Principles
Defined standards and key principles
The PIX indexes are prepared and published according to certain defined standards and key principles. These and other significant points are presented below.
- The PIX price indexes are calculated from price data received from buyers and sellers of the commodity/product in question
- FOEX is totally independent, no ownership links to any forest product companies
- Buyers and sellers are evenly distributed as price donors
- High number of participants to each PIX index; no index is launched until statistically reliable
- Index-system is audited (by Ernst & Young)
- A 4-member expert panel is available as advisors and trouble-shooters in case of claims
- Index values are never retroactively modified
- Market information is delivered to participants (and sold to outsiders), FOEX analyses past and present.
FOEX is acknowledged with an anti-trust clearance in Europe by EU/DG IV
Following issues were agreed upon:
- FOEX is not allowed to do price forecasting
- Participation to the index formation process must be voluntary and free of charge
- Participants must be allowed to remain anonymous
(FOEX never mentions names of those who participate or who do not participate) - Indexes are published on the FOEX web-site and also by international information providers
